What are cardiovascular diseases?
Diseases of the
heart
or
blood vessels

What are five treatments for cardiovascular disease?
Stent
Heart transplant
Artificial heart
Replacement heart valves
Medication to reduce
LDL cholesterol

What are some disadvantages of treatments for cardiovascular disease?
Long-term
medication
and potential side effects
View source
What risks are associated with surgery for cardiovascular disease?
Bleeding
and
infection
can occur
View source
What can happen to donor hearts or valves after surgery?
They can be rejected by the
immune system
View source
What complication can artificial devices lead to?
Thrombosis
, or blood clots in vessels
